Technical Analysis

This vulnerability (CVE-2026-58559) in Huawei Harmony OS arises from improper handling of memory allocation requests with excessively large size values in the vibration service. Exploiting this flaw can cause a denial-of-service condition by impacting system availability. The vulnerability affects versions 4.0.0, 4.2.0, 4.3.0, and 4.3.1 of Harmony OS.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 6.5, reflecting network attack vector, low attack complexity, no privileges required, user interaction required, unchanged scope, no confidentiality or integrity impact, and high impact on availability. There is no vendor advisory or patch information available, and no known exploits in the wild have been reported.

Potential Impact

Successful exploitation may cause denial of service by exhausting system resources due to excessive memory allocation requests in the vibration service, leading to reduced availability of the affected device or system. There is no reported impact on confidentiality or integrity.
